ddimonn8080
@ddimonn8080

Как правильно подключать яваскрипт?

Здравствуйте, на сайте (wordpress) подключил jquery, плагины и кастомный яваскрипт в подвале.
a7c51d8d25ae46b9a0b9c13b999df622.jpg
Проверил с помощью speed test от google. Он написал следующее:
Удалите код JavaScript и CSS, блокирующий отображение верхней части страницы
Количество блокирующих скриптов на странице: 12. Количество блокирующих ресурсов CSS на странице: 8. Они замедляют отображение контента.
Все содержание верхней части страницы отображается только после загрузки указанных далее ресурсов. Попробуйте отложить загрузку этих ресурсов, загружать их асинхронно или встроить их самые важные компоненты непосредственно в код HTML.


Выводить непосредственно в html не хочу. Как правильно подключить эти скрипты чтобы google не ругался?
PS. С оптимизацией под google pagespeed опыта почти не имею.
Спасибо.
  • Вопрос задан
  • 314 просмотров
Решения вопроса 2
DevMan
@DevMan
как минимум по максимуму подключать скрипты не со своего хоста, а со сторонних cdn.
например, https://cdnjs.com/ навскидку половина ваших скриптов там есть.

остальное, что должно лежать у себя, объеденить в один/несколько файлов.
Ответ написан
Комментировать
Stalker_RED
@Stalker_RED
Многие из этих скриптов можно грузить асинхронно. Используйте async и defer:
https://learn.javascript.ru/external-script
Ответ написан
Пригласить эксперта
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Похожие вопросы